August 8, 2017 Mythology 1st block Heracles was an extremely strong man and was always portrayed in peak physical condition in ancient art, sometimes shown with a beard, large feet and hands. In Physical some occasions he is shown wearing a lion skin and holding a large club. Description Heracles was extremely self-confident, brave and loyal, but at one point Heracles was considered crazy and Personality unpredictable after being driven mad by Hera. Heracles strength came from his father Zeus, ruler of all gods. Also Hera, wife of Zeus, despised Heracles, and when Heracles was eight months old Hera sent two Relationships giant snakes to his bedroom, but Heracles was founded strangling the two snakes. When Heracles prayed to Apollo for guidance, Apollo told him to serve the king of Mycenae for 12 years. During these12 years Heracles was sent to accomplish 12 feats called labors. The first of Heracles labors was Myth to slay the Nemean lion. The Nemean lion had golden fur that was impenetrable to mortal attacks, to succeed this task Heracles had to strangle the lion to death.
